To accurately measure soil temperature using a thermometer, insert the thermometer into the soil at a depth of about 4 inches and wait for a few minutes for the reading to stabilize. Make sure the thermometer is not touching any rocks or roots, as this can affect the accuracy of the measurement.

To accurately measure the internal temperature of meat using a meat thermometer, insert the thermometer probe into the thickest part of the meat without touching bone or fat. Wait for the temperature reading to stabilize, which usually takes a few seconds. The temperature displayed on the thermometer is the internal temperature of the meat.

A thermometer measures temperature accurately by using a substance that expands or contracts with changes in temperature, such as mercury or alcohol. As the substance expands or contracts, it moves along a scale to indicate the temperature. The thermometer is calibrated to ensure accurate readings.

To accurately measure the temperature of your oven using an oven thermometer probe, place the probe in the center of the oven and preheat the oven to a specific temperature. Once preheated, check the thermometer reading to ensure it matches the set temperature. Adjust the oven settings if needed to achieve the desired temperature.
